Senior Technical Program Manager, Embedded Software

Rivian and Volkswagen Group Technologies is a joint venture focused on the future of electric vehicles through technology innovation. The Senior Technical Program Manager will support Platform Software Engineering teams in developing software solutions, ensuring program initiatives are delivered on time and managing inter-team dependencies effectively.

Responsibilities

Development of quarterly planning and detailed milestone schedules, mediate scope, participate in transforming requirements and specifications into achievable plans, manage inter-team dependencies, identify and mitigate program risks
Partner with Engineering Managers to ensure teams balance their essential initiatives, iterative improvements and proactive excellence investments
Support smooth execution of programs, team efficiency, and effectiveness through the application of appropriate process and execution monitoring
Be a point of contact for high-visability multi-functional workstreams
Understand cross-team effects of project initiatives, owning dependency management and risk mitigation to prevent impediments to execution. Shield teams from outside distractions and interferences
Effectively communicate execution status of initiatives and program milestone work to all stakeholders. Summarize reporting, raise and resolve risks, and celebrate wins

Required

BS or MS in Computer Science, Applied Mathematics or Electrical Engineering, or other related technical fields
5+ years of Technical or Engineering Program/Project Management experience
Experience with Systems Engineering principles
Experience with Software Development Lifecycle
Embedded Software experience
Excellent communication, organizational, and collaboration skills
Strong knowledge of Agile and Waterfall development processes using program management tools
Proven track record with software development project planning, progress tracking, and risk management

Preferred

TPM Certifications
Atlassian Productivity Suite and Google Workspace expertise
Understanding of Automotive Diagnostics and Functional Safety
Understanding of hardware/software bring-up of distributed systems
